-
ID
#17810843 -
Job type
Permanent -
Salary
$65 - $70 hr -
Source
Net2Source Inc. -
Date
2021-08-03 -
Deadline
2021-10-02
JAVA Full-Stack Developer (Remote)
Ohio, Cincinnati, 45202 Cincinnati USAVacancy expired!
Net2Source Inc. is an award-winning total workforce solutions company recognized by Staffing Industry Analysts for our accelerated growth of 300% in the last 3 years with over 5500+ employees globally, with over 30+ locations in the US and global operations in 32 countries. We believe in providing staffing solutions to address the current talent gap - Right Talent - Right Time - Right Place - Right Price and acting as a Career Coach to our consultants.Position: Full Stack JAVA Developer Location: Cincinnati, OHDuration: 12+ Months Contract to hire The Senior Full-stack Software Engineer will work closely with multiple Software Engineering teams to design, develop and enhance Asset Management Platform (AMP). This AMP developer roles supports the ongoing enhancements, expansion and maintenance for the core platform application and the services related to data storage/retrieval for our Platform UI and our Dynamic Data Services. AMP is used to support the various internal and external channels across web and native mobile applications. AMP s platform services provide customers and clients the ability to created, save, and published digital assets used by our Content Management System (CMS). Tools
- JavaScript ES6 / ES2015+
- Typescript
- Node.js
- MongoDB
- Microservice architecture
- Azure, Google Cloud Platform, AWS
- VS Code, IntelliJ
- GIT, Gitlab, GitHub, TeamCity
- JIRA, Confluence, MS Teams
- 5+ or more years experience in software engineering
- 3+ years experience working with modern JavaScript frameworks
- 2+ years experience with NodeJS building backend services
- Experience building Highly Available, Scalable, Maintainable, and Efficient Applications
- Working knowledge of Microservice architecture
- Experience with DevOPs, TDD, and the SOLID principles
- Follows established architecture patterns and practices used throughout the product software stack.
- Offer suggestions to improve and minimize technical debt
- Solve critical defects both in production and test/stage environments
- Works with QA team to support automated functional testing
- Worked in an Agile and SCRUM environment
- Experience working with an engineering team of 5 or more
- Work with outside teams to adapt and support product use and adoption
- Work closely with multiple Software Engineering teams to design, develop, and enhance Kroger's Asset Management Platform (AMP)
- Support the ongoing enhancements, expansion, and maintenance for the core platform application and the services related to data storage/retrieval for the Platform UI and Dynamic Data Services
- Follow established architecture patterns and practices used throughout the product software stack.
- Offer suggestions to improve and minimize technical debt
- Solve critical defects both in production and test/stage environments
- Work with QA team to support automated functional testing
Vacancy expired!